Market Size and Growth Outlook

Duodenal Ulcer Treatment Market size was over USD 4.67 Billion in 2025 and is likely to grow at a 3.3% CAGR between 2026 and 2035, attaining USD 6.46 Billion by 2035. The industry revenue for 2026 is assessed at USD 4.8 billion.

Market Growth Drivers and Industry Trends

Increasing Helicobacter pylori infections and unhealthy lifestyles driving ulcer treatment demand

A growing burden of Helicobacter pyloriinfection, combined with dietary habits, smoking, alcohol use, irregular eating patterns, and stress-related gastrointestinal complications, is reinforcing demand in the duodenal ulcer treatment market. In practice, this expands the treated patient pool through both new ulcer cases and recurrent episodes that require sustained pharmacological management, particularly acid suppression and eradication regimens. The clinical link between persistent gastric irritation, bacterial infection, and ulcer formation also pushes physicians toward earlier therapeutic intervention, supporting market expansion for branded and generic treatment options used in routine gastroenterology care.

Advancements in proton pump inhibitors and targeted therapies improving ulcer management outcomes

Therapeutic improvements are shaping prescribing behavior in the duodenal ulcer treatment market by making ulcer control more reliable, convenient, and adaptable to patient needs. Newer proton pump inhibitor formulations, optimized dosing approaches, and more targeted treatment combinations help improve symptom relief, healing rates, and recurrence control, which influences physician confidence and treatment adherence in real-world care. This practical shift matters because better-managed patients are more likely to complete therapy and less likely to cycle through ineffective regimens, supporting market development for products that demonstrate superior ulcer management performance.

Rising awareness and early diagnostic adoption supporting timely gastrointestinal disease treatment

Greater public awareness of gastrointestinal symptoms and wider use of early diagnostic pathways are increasing treatment initiation in the duodenal ulcer treatment market before complications become severe. As patients seek care earlier for persistent abdominal pain, bloating, nausea, or suspected acid-related disorders, clinicians are able to identify duodenal ulcers and associated causes such as Helicobacter pyloriwith less delay, leading to faster prescription of appropriate therapies. This shift supports market penetration by moving more cases from underdiagnosed or self-managed discomfort into formal medical treatment, especially through primary care and gastroenterology referral channels.

North America (Largest Region) vs Asia Pacific (Fastest-Growing Region)

North America held a 41.87% share of the duodenal ulcer treatment market in 2025, backed by established treatment pathways, broad access to diagnostic services, and consistent use of prescription therapies across hospital, specialist, and outpatient settings. The region’s leadership is aided by routine identification and management of ulcer-related symptoms, which sustains demand for acid-suppressing drugs and combination treatment approaches used in standard clinical practice. A mature healthcare infrastructure also supports follow-up care and medication adherence, helping maintain steady market activity across the treatment continuum.

Asia Pacific is projected to expand at a 3.76% CAGR over the forecast period, with growth in the duodenal ulcer treatment market being fueled by improving access to healthcare services and rising treatment uptake across large patient populations. Expansion is being driven in practice by broader availability of medical consultations, greater use of diagnostic evaluation for gastrointestinal conditions, and increasing access to drug-based ulcer management in both urban and developing care networks. As treatment reach widens across the region, demand is accelerating through higher patient engagement with formal care pathways rather than unmanaged symptom relief alone.

  Treatment Segment Analysis: Proton Pump Inhibitors (Largest Segment) vs Antibiotics (Fastest-Growing Segment)

Proton Pump Inhibitors held a 54.71% share of the duodenal ulcer treatment market in 2025, maintaining their lead because acid suppression remains central to symptom control and ulcer healing across a broad patient base. Their position is sustained by routine use in first-line treatment settings, where reducing gastric acid is a direct and practical requirement for managing active ulcers and preventing further mucosal irritation. In the duodenal ulcer treatment market, this broad applicability keeps Proton Pump Inhibitors firmly established across standard treatment pathways.

Antibiotics are the fastest-growing segment in the duodenal ulcer treatment market because growth is being reinforced through the need to address underlying bacterial causes rather than only controlling acid-related symptoms. Their momentum reflects increasing treatment emphasis on eradication-based approaches in cases linked to infection, which gives antibiotics a stronger growth profile relative to therapies focused mainly on symptomatic management. As clinical use shifts toward more cause-oriented intervention, this segment is expanding from a more targeted but increasingly important role.

Route of Administration Segment Analysis: Oral (Largest Segment) vs Parenteral (Fastest-Growing Segment)

The oral route accounted for the largest share in the duodenal ulcer treatment market in 2025, reinforced through its practicality in routine care and its suitability for therapies commonly used in ulcer management. Oral administration remains the leading format because duodenal ulcer treatment often requires convenient, repeatable dosing that can be sustained outside acute care settings. This ease of use helps preserve its dominant share across long-duration treatment regimens and standard outpatient practice.

Parenteral administration is emerging as the fastest-growing route in the duodenal ulcer treatment market because it is better aligned with situations where rapid therapeutic action or supervised delivery is required. Its growth is gaining traction relative to oral options in settings where patients may need hospital-based care, immediate symptom stabilization, or administration that does not depend on gastrointestinal tolerance. That practical fit with higher-acuity treatment scenarios is driving faster expansion for the parenteral segment.

Industry Development/News

Company Name Date Key Development
Lupin May-26 Lupin received U.S. FDA approval for its Famotidine Injection, USP, a generic equivalent to Pepcid Injection. This approval expands Lupin’s portfolio of injectable gastrointestinal therapeutics. Indicated for hospitalized patients with pathological hypersecretory conditions or intractable ulcers, this product strengthens the company's capability to provide essential acid-reduction therapies in acute clinical settings across the U.S. market.
Cipla Jun-24 Cipla signed a non-exclusive patent license agreement with Takeda Pharmaceutical to commercialize Vonoprazan in India. As a novel potassium-competitive acid blocker (P-CAB), Vonoprazan offers a potent alternative to traditional proton pump inhibitors for treating duodenal ulcers, gastric ulcers, and GERD. This partnership enhances Cipla’s gastrointestinal portfolio with advanced acid-suppression technology designed to improve patient outcomes and recovery.
Akums Drugs and Pharmaceuticals Apr-23 Akums Drugs and Pharmaceuticals launched an innovative "Combikit" in India for treating duodenal ulcers associated with Helicobacter pylori infection. The kit combines amoxicillin, clarithromycin, and esomeprazole into a single, patient-convenient regimen. By facilitating adherence to eradication therapy, this product addresses a significant clinical need in reducing ulcer recurrence and managing H. pylori infections, a primary driver of peptic ulcer disease in the region.
Jiangsu Carephar Pharmaceutical Feb-23 Jiangsu Carephar Pharmaceutical received NMPA approval for Keverprazan Hydrochloride tablets in China. As a first-in-class potassium-competitive acid blocker (P-CAB), the drug provides rapid and potent inhibition of gastric acid secretion by binding to H+-K+-ATPase. This regulatory milestone introduces a new, effective treatment option for patients suffering from duodenal ulcers and reflux esophagitis, expanding the therapeutic landscape for acid-related gastrointestinal disorders in China.
